In the late 1940s, after being "discovered" in the short-lived Broadway production of "Park Avenue," the fresh-faced Betty was signed on as a starlet for Twentieth Century Fox and appeared in several of their popular movies, billed herself briefly as "Betty Ann Lynn" before abruptly dropping her middle name from the credits.Betty made her movie debut in a small, sprightly role in the classic Clifton Webb comedy Sitting Pretty (1948). While Betty enjoyed other entertainment outlets such as film and the stage, it is her "Thelma Lou" character that remains indelibly etched in the minds of all her fans.Betty came from a musical background as the daughter of a singer and began her career as a young teen performing in both supper clubs and on Broadway; in such musical productions as "Walk with Music" (1940) and "Oklahoma!," the latter as a dancing replacement.
